Prep Time:15 mins
Cook Time:20 mins
Total Time:35 mins
Servings: 4

Ingredients

  • 1 pound Johnsonville Italian Sausage (mild, sweet, or hot)
  • 0.5 cup Breadcrumbs
  • 0.25 cup Parmesan cheese (grated)
  • 1 large Egg
  • 2 cloves Garlic (minced)
  • 2 tablespoons Fresh parsley (chopped)
  • 2 tablespoons Milk
  • 0.5 teaspoon Salt
  • 0.25 teaspoon Black pepper
  • 2 tablespoons Olive oil (for cooking)

Directions

Step 1

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C).

Step 2

In a large mixing bowl, combine Johnsonville Italian Sausage, breadcrumbs, Parmesan cheese, egg, minced garlic, parsley, milk, salt, and black pepper. Mix thoroughly until well combined.

Step 3

Using your hands or a small scoop, form the mixture into 1½-inch meatballs. Place them on a plate or baking sheet.

Step 4

Heat a large oven-safe skillet over medium heat and add olive oil. Once hot, add the meatballs in batches, searing them on all sides until browned (about 2-3 minutes per side).

Step 5

Transfer the skillet with the browned meatballs to the preheated oven. If you don’t have an oven-safe skillet, transfer the meatballs to a baking dish lined with parchment paper.

Step 6

Bake the meatballs in the oven for 15-20 minutes, or until the internal temperature reaches 160°F (70°C).

Step 7

Remove the meatballs from the oven and let them rest for a few minutes before serving.

Step 8

Serve the meatballs with your favorite spaghetti, marinara sauce, or as an appetizer with dipping sauces. Enjoy!
